partial.wwm: Coordinates and Aids to Interpretation of Superimposed Representation of Double Intra Correspondence Analysis

Description

Coordinates and Aids to Interpretation of Superimposed Representation of Double Intra Correspondence Analysis

Usage

partial.wwm(ACww,dil = TRUE)
## S3 method for class 'parwwm':
print(x, \dots)
"wwm.util.addfactor<-"(x,value)

Arguments

ACww
an object of class wwmodel
dil
when dil=TRUE the partial column coordinates are multiplied by J and the partial column coordinates are multiplied by L
x
object of type parwwm
...
further arguments passed to or from other methods
value
list: rbl,cbl,nr,nc

Value

  • comp1Description of 'comp1'
  • comp2Description of 'comp2'
  • dildilation T/F
  • nfinteger, number of kept axes
  • lwrow weights, a vector with I components
  • cwcolumn weights, a vector with K components
  • row.coorpartial row coordinates
  • col.coorpartial column coordinates
  • row.relquality of the representation of the partial rows
  • col.relquality of the representation of the partial columns
  • row.cwitcontribution to the intra inertia of the partial rows
  • row.cwitScontribution to the intra inertia of the partial rows on the S subspace
  • col.cwitcontribution to the intra inertia of the partial columns
  • col.cwitScontribution to the intra inertia of the partial columns on the S subspace
  • row.witintra inertia of the rows
  • row.witSintra inertia of the rows on the S subspace
  • col.witintra inertia of the columns
  • col.witSintra inertia of the columns on the S subspace
  • quajquality of the representation of the partial row clouds (J)
  • qualquality of the representation of the partial colum clouds (L)
  • betjintra inertia/total inertia of the whole partial row clouds on the axis
  • betjSintra inertia/total inertia of the whole partial row clouds on the S subspace
  • betlintra inertia/total inertia of the whole partial column clouds on the axis
  • betlSintra inertia/total inertia of the whole partial column clouds on the S subspace
  • inLJcotribution to the inertia of blocks (l,j)
  • cancorjcannonical correlation of the partial row clouds
  • cancorlcannonical correlation of the partial column clouds
  • parwwman object of class parwwm
  • xan object of class parwwm
  • valuelist: rbl,cbl,nr,nc
